How to Hide Ads by Google
Google's advertising system is a way to deliver ads from advertisers to the people who would be most interested in their products. Google pays website owners money to show their ads, and advertisers pay Google money to deliver their ads throughout the web. To hide ads by Google while browsing the Internet, just install a free browser plug-in.

Download the Adblock Plus add-on for Mozilla Firefox. Restart the Firefox browser and click on "Tools," and then "Add-ons." Click to select the "Adblock Plus" button. Click the button labeled "Add Filter." Enter "http://*.googlesyndication.com/*" without the quotations into the box and click "OK."

Download IE7Pro for Internet Explorer. This is a free add-on that includes an ad blocker to block Google ads. Install IE7Pro and restart Internet Explorer. Right-click on the blue circle in the bottom right part of the Internet Explorer browser window. Click on "Enable Ad Blocker" to block Google ads and many other types of ads as well.

Download and install Sponsored Ad Blocker. This is a free software program that only blocks sponsored advertisements such as ads by Google. The program works on multiple browsers such as Internet Explorer, Firefox and Opera. After installing the program, load a web browser and the ads should be gone.
